public class CompleteRevocationRefsImpl extends CompleteRevocationRefsTypeImpl implements CompleteRevocationRefs, AttributeRevocationRefs
CompleteRevocationRefsType
element that
supports the DOM XML processing and representation mechanism.implMap_, state_, STATE_CREATED, STATE_MARSHALED, STATE_UNINITIALIZED, STATE_UNMARSHALED
LOCAL_NAME
Constructor and Description |
---|
CompleteRevocationRefsImpl(CRLRefsImpl crlRefs,
OCSPRefsImpl ocspRefs,
OtherRefsImpl otherRefs,
String id)
Creates a new instance of this
CompleteRevocationRefsImpl with
the given CRLRefs , OCSPRefs ,
OtherRefs and id -attribute value. |
CompleteRevocationRefsImpl(DOMCryptoContext context,
Node node)
Creates a new instance of this
CompleteRevocationRefsImpl with
the given context and node to unmarshal from. |
CompleteRevocationRefsImpl(List crlRefs,
List ocspRefs,
List otherRefs,
String id)
Creates a new instance of this
CompleteRevocationRefsImpl with
the given list of CRLRefImpl s, list of OCSPRefImpl s, list
of OtherRefImpl s and id -attribute value. |
Modifier and Type | Method and Description |
---|---|
String |
getLocalName() |
getChildStructures, getCRLRefs, getId, getOCSPRefs, getOtherRefs, marshalIDAttribute, putChildStructure, unmarshalAttributes
getInstance, getNamespace, getParentQualifyingPropertiesOf, getParentSignatureOf
addBytesToElement, addBytesToElement, clearMarshalling, clearMarshalling, getBytesFromElement, getBytesFromElementStream, getChildStructureVersion, getHere, getImplClass, getInstance, getInstance, getNode, getParentStructure, getParentStructureOf, getQualifiedName, getQualifiedName, hasNSDeclAttrInScope, isFeatureSupported, isNSDeclInScope, marshal, marshalAttributes, marshalElement, newIDforLookUp, putImplClass, setBackToCompatibilityPrior1_14, setNode, setParentStructure, toString, unmarshal, unmarshalElement, unmarshalIDAttribute, unmarshalStructures, wrapNode
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
getCRLRefs, getId, getOCSPRefs, getOtherRefs
isFeatureSupported
public CompleteRevocationRefsImpl(CRLRefsImpl crlRefs, OCSPRefsImpl ocspRefs, OtherRefsImpl otherRefs, String id)
CompleteRevocationRefsImpl
with
the given CRLRefs
, OCSPRefs
,
OtherRefs
and id
-attribute value.crlRefs
- the CRLRefs
ocspRefs
- the OCSPRefs
otherRefs
- the OtherRefs
id
- the id
-attribute value (may be null
)public CompleteRevocationRefsImpl(DOMCryptoContext context, Node node) throws MarshalException
CompleteRevocationRefsImpl
with
the given context and node to unmarshal from.context
- the contextnode
- the node to unmarshal fromMarshalException
- if an exception occurs during unmarshalingpublic CompleteRevocationRefsImpl(List crlRefs, List ocspRefs, List otherRefs, String id)
CompleteRevocationRefsImpl
with
the given list of CRLRefImpl
s, list of OCSPRefImpl
s, list
of OtherRefImpl
s and id
-attribute value.crlRefs
- a list of CRLRefImpl
s (may be null
or empty)ocspRefs
- a list of OCSPRefImpl
s (may be null
or empty)otherRefs
- a list of OtherRefImpl
s (may be null
or empty)id
- id
-attribute valueNullPointerException
- if config
is null
ClassCastException
- if crlRefs
contains any elements not of type
CRLRefImpl
ClassCastException
- if ocspRefs
contains any elements not of type
OCSPRefImpl
ClassCastException
- if otherRefs
contains any elements not of type
OtherRefsImpl
public String getLocalName()
getLocalName
in class iaik.xml.crypto.dom.DOMStructure
DOMStructure.getLocalName()
© 2002-2005 IAIK, © 2004, 2006 - 2017 Stiftung SIC